 I thought it would be fitting to take a minute and introduce our family to all those our faithful supporters and prayer warriors. My name is Donavon Hostetler. My wife Thea and I and our little daughter Makayla, have moved down here to Allegre to take the postion of administrator here at the mission. We are human just like everyone else, and desire your prayers as we settle in here and learn to know the Haitians better.  Here are a few things in specific you could pray for:


- Meaningful relationships with the Haitians.
- That we could grow our vocabulary quickly. Both of us know a little creole, and can manage, but there are still many, many words that we need to learn to be able to communicate effectively.
-That we would be able to mesh well with the rest of the team that is here.
- Good Health. There is a nasty disease going around called "Chikungunya". It is spread by mosquitoes, and can be very nasty. Most of the ones here have had it, but it would be a big blessing if we could be spared! 

Thanks for your prayers, and may God bless each one as you serve our Jesus in your corner of the world!

The machines have arrived!

 After a long trip to Saint-Marc Donny and I arrived safely back in TG with the new UTVs. With the help of Guyteau and a police officer friend of his that went along, the trip went very well and we only had to stop at one check point. Praise God!

We put a tarp over the machines so that it would be less conspicuous at police checks.

Water once again

Yesterday with the help of a friend we fixed the spring. This means there is now water close by again. It did rain the other night so the cisterns have water in them too. Thank you for your prayers and praise God that he never forgets his children.
